1. From a sample of 0.2350 g of phosphorite, 0.2711 g of CaSO4 and 0.1693 g of Mg2P2O7 were obtained. Calculate the % content of CaO and P2O5 in phosphorite. Recalculate the results of the analysis to absolutely dry matter if the phosphorite contains 5.42% moisture.
